How Much Does It Cost to Install Solid Hardwood in a 12x16 Room?
Updated July 2026 · Pricing data from Floormath's flooring cost model
A 12×16 room measures 192 square feet. Using Floormath's current pricing model — 7 real hardwood product tiers plus professional labor — installing hardwood flooring in a room this size runs $1,428 to $4,116, and most homeowners land near $2,292.
Cost by hardwood product tier for a 12x16 room
| Product tier | Material | Installed range | Typical total |
|---|---|---|---|
| Red Oak — Domestic | $5.49/sf | $1,428–$2,532 | $1,927 |
| Hard Maple — Domestic | $6.49/sf | $1,639–$2,743 | $2,139 |
| Engineered Oak — Stable | $6.49/sf | $1,447–$2,743 | $2,043 |
| Hickory — Hardest Domestic | $6.99/sf | $1,788–$3,007 | $2,292 |
| White Oak — Premium Domestic | $7.49/sf | $1,788–$3,219 | $2,398 |
| Brazilian Cherry / Exotic | $9.99/sf | $2,254–$4,116 | $2,974 |
| American Walnut — Luxury | $10.99/sf | $2,465–$4,116 | $3,185 |
Totals include 10% material waste and professional installation.
What moves the number in a 12x16 room
The spread comes almost entirely from product tier: Red Oak — Domestic and American Walnut — Luxury are several dollars per square foot apart, which compounds to a four-figure gap in a 192 sq ft room. Labor is steadier — about $816 here at national rates, drifting 15–25% with your state. Every figure already carries the industry-standard 10% material waste allowance.

How long does a 192 sq ft hardwood install take?
A professional crew typically completes a single 192 sq ft room in half a day, plus removal time if old flooring is coming out.
Will my state change these 12x16 room prices?
Materials barely move by state, but labor does — Floormath adjusts installation from 0.80x in the cheapest markets to 1.25x in the priciest. On this room that swings the labor line by up to ±$204.
What's the cheapest way to floor a 12x16 room with hardwood?
The budget tier (Red Oak — Domestic) installed professionally starts around $1,428. Installing it yourself removes the labor line entirely and can cut the total by 30–45%.
